Shangri La Colombo stands at 1 Galle Face, between the Indian Ocean, Galle Face Green, Beira Lake, and Colombo's business district. The hotel is one of the city's clearest modern landmarks. It gives guests sea views, skyline views, direct access to One Galle Face Mall, and a practical base for meetings, shopping, dining, and wider Sri Lanka travel. The setting feels urban, coastal, and highly connected at the same time.
The hotel is part of an integrated lifestyle development that includes the mall, residences, offices, restaurants, and public spaces. This gives Shangri La Colombo a strong city rhythm. Guests can move from the lobby to shopping, from the pool to the oceanfront promenade, or from a meeting room to dinner without losing time. The hotel works well as a first stop, final stop, business base, or polished Colombo stay before exploring the island.
Shangri La Colombo has 541 rooms, suites, and serviced apartments. Many look toward the Indian Ocean, Beira Lake, or the city skyline. The rooms are spacious for a central city hotel, with marble bathrooms, large windows, soft colors, and a calm modern style. The design is international, but small Sri Lankan details give the spaces a warmer local tone.
Ocean-view rooms have the strongest sense of place. The sea, Galle Face Green, port lights, and wide sky make the room feel connected to Colombo's waterfront. Lake-view and city-view rooms give a different angle, with Beira Lake and the towers of the business district in view. The choice depends on whether guests prefer water, skyline, or a quieter inland outlook.
Suites add larger living areas and more space for longer stays. Horizon Club rooms and suites sit higher in the hotel and connect to the Horizon Club Lounge on the 32nd floor. The serviced apartments bring a more residential option for guests who need extra space, a longer stay, or a base with practical daily comfort. This mix gives the hotel broad appeal without losing its city-hotel focus.
The Galle Face address is one of the hotel's main strengths. Galle Face Green is close by, giving guests easy access to Colombo's famous oceanfront lawn, evening walks, street food, and sea air. The business district, port area, government buildings, and older parts of the city are also within reach, though traffic can shape timing across Colombo.
Direct access to One Galle Face Mall makes the stay especially practical. Guests can shop, dine, meet friends, or use services without leaving the development. In a city where heat, rain, and traffic can change plans quickly, that convenience is valuable. The hotel gives guests a controlled, comfortable base while keeping Colombo's energy close.
Dining is central to Shangri La Colombo. The hotel has seven restaurants and bars, including Shang Palace, Capital Bar & Grill, Central, Little Gems, Sapphyr Lounge, Central Cafe, Pool Bar, and Tiki Bar. Shang Palace brings refined Chinese dining to the hotel, while Capital Bar & Grill focuses on meat, seafood, and a more evening-led mood. Central is the main all-day restaurant, with a wide range of international and Sri Lankan dishes.
Sapphyr Lounge works well for tea, coffee, meetings, and quiet drinks. Little Gems adds sweets and lighter bites. The Pool Bar and Tiki Bar bring more casual spaces for warm days, drinks, and relaxed moments near the water. This range makes the hotel easy for longer stays, because guests can change pace without leaving the building.
Chi, The Spa gives the hotel a calm wellness setting above the city rhythm. Treatments draw on Asian and Sri Lankan traditions, with private rooms for individuals and couples. The spa suits recovery after long flights, business days, sightseeing, or travel around the island. It adds a quieter layer to a hotel that is otherwise very active.
The hotel also has a health club and one of Colombo's largest outdoor hotel pools. The pool deck is a welcome break from the city, with water, loungers, and a resort-like pause near the oceanfront. Families have child-friendly spaces, while business travelers can use the gym, spa, and pool to reset between meetings.
Shangri La Colombo is one of Sri Lanka's major event hotels. It has large ballrooms, meeting rooms, and flexible spaces for conferences, weddings, launches, private dinners, and social events. The Galle Face location, room count, serviced apartments, and mall connection make it practical for large groups and international gatherings.
The hotel can feel busy during major events, but its scale helps it absorb that energy. Guests staying for leisure still have the pool, spa, restaurants, lounge areas, and rooms above the city. Business guests have a straightforward base with dining, meeting, shopping, and transport options close at hand.
The interiors feel polished, bright, and contemporary. Public spaces use marble, high ceilings, warm lighting, and wide views. Rooms are softer and calmer, with a focus on comfort after the heat and movement of Colombo. The hotel does not try to feel like a colonial-era property. It represents the city's modern waterfront side.
That modern identity is important. Colombo has many layers, from temples and markets to offices, beaches, rail lines, and new towers. Shangri La Colombo sits firmly in the newer layer of the city. It is clean-lined, efficient, social, and well connected, with enough dining and leisure to feel complete even during short stays.
Shangri La Colombo works well for travelers who want comfort, scale, views, and easy access to the city's business and waterfront areas. It suits business trips, family stays, event travel, shopping weekends, and the first or last nights of a Sri Lanka journey. The direct mall connection and broad dining scene make the stay especially easy.
The hotel is best understood as a modern urban resort in the center of Colombo. It brings together 541 rooms, suites, and serviced apartments, ocean and skyline views, Chi Spa, a large outdoor pool, major event space, and direct access to One Galle Face Mall. For guests who want a polished city base with strong facilities and a clear Galle Face address, it is one of Colombo's most complete hotels.
